Brazil-Australia Higher Education Forum forges new opportunities

Page Content

​The first Brazil-Australia Higher Education Forum was held in Brasilia on 9-10 June 2015 and brought together 50 participants from Australia and Brazil.
 
Australia was represented by a senior delegation led by Universities Australia Chief Executive Belinda Robinson and which included six deputy vice-chancellors. The forum resulted in a number of concrete actions that will further advance and deepen higher education and research engagement between the two countries.
 
The forum allowed participants to explore opportunities for institutional cooperation; collaborative research projects; and student, academic and staff exchanges. Discussions focused on three main themes: mobility, industry engagement, and research and research training.
 
The two-day forum was a joint initiative by Universities Australia, the Council of Brazilian University Rectors and the Department of Education at the Australian Embassy in Brazil. The forum was facilitated by Professor Paulo de Souza from CSIRO. The forum outcomes will be released in a outcomes report shortly.
